Overview of West Bend Mutual Insurance

West Bend Mutual Insurance is headquartered in West Bend, Wisconsin and operates in the Midwest region. They are one of the oldest mutual insurance companies in the state.

Here are some key facts about West Bend Mutual:

  • Offerings – West Bend provides insurance for auto, home, business, farm, identity theft, umbrella coverage, and more.

  • History – Founded in 1894 after a devastating fire in West Bend. Policyholders own the company.

  • Ratings – They have an A+ (Superior) financial strength rating from A.M. Best.

  • Membership – Over 900 independent agents sell West Bend insurance policies.

  • Awards – West Bend has been recognized as a Ward’s 50 performing insurance company.

Online Reviews of West Bend Mutual Insurance

West Bend Mutual Insurance has an average rating of 3.1 out of 5 stars across 156 reviews on WalletHub. On the Better Business Bureau (BBB) they have 1.44 out of 5 stars across 18 reviews. Here is an overview of the pros and cons mentioned:

POSITIVE WEST BEND REVIEWS

Satisfied policyholders mention the following benefits of using West Bend Mutual Insurance:

  • Quick claim payments – Some reviewers received claim checks within 1 day of reporting damage.

  • Helpful agents – Many worked with knowledgeable local agents who explained policies.

  • Affordable rates – Customers report lower premium costs compared to other insurers.

  • Strong financials – West Bend’s A+ rating provides reassurance of their financial strength.

  • Good customer service – Some experienced great service handling claims or billing issues.

NEGATIVE WEST BEND REVIEWS

On the other hand, unhappy reviewers cite these drawbacks of West Bend Mutual:

  • Claim delays – Long lag times waiting for claim resolution is a common complaint.

  • Claim denials – Some claims were denied over what seemed like minor technicalities.

  • Lack of communication – Poor follow up and failure to provide claim status updates.

  • Lowball payouts – Settlement offers did not sufficiently cover damage costs.

  • Premium increases – Rates rose sharply at renewal time, prompting customers to switch insurers.

  • Policy cancellations – Coverage was dropped unexpectedly, leaving customers stranded.
